From 8b08a33a2c8f45fcfb2e1ccaccb3bda7058febbf Mon Sep 17 00:00:00 2001 From: Jason Erb Date: Tue, 25 Jan 2022 17:28:41 -0500 Subject: [PATCH] Set GLFW_VISIBLE if visible Fixes: #45 --- src/WebGPUWindow.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/WebGPUWindow.cpp b/src/WebGPUWindow.cpp index 2e8e4e35..6da7519f 100644 --- a/src/WebGPUWindow.cpp +++ b/src/WebGPUWindow.cpp @@ -25,6 +25,12 @@ WebGPUWindow::WebGPUWindow(const Napi::CallbackInfo& info) : Napi::ObjectWrap().Value(); + glfwWindowHint(GLFW_VISIBLE, visible ? GLFW_TRUE : GLFW_FALSE); + } else { + glfwWindowHint(GLFW_VISIBLE, GLFW_TRUE); + } #ifdef __APPLE__ glfwWindowHint(GLFW_COCOA_RETINA_FRAMEBUFFER, GLFW_TRUE); #endif